
Prep Cook
About the opportunity:
A successful Cook is competent in food preparation and the production process. Contributes to general kitchen tasks such as receiving and storing provisions. A skilled cook is hospitable to coworkers and guests and operates safely and responsibly.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ES
- Provide exceptional hospitality to coworkers and guests.
- Collaborate with the culinary team, including sous chefs and other line cooks, to ensure precise and efficient food preparation according to established recipes and standards.
- Work efficiently and effectively in a fast-paced kitchen environment, managing multiple orders simultaneously while adhering to established cooking times.
- Maintain attention to detail in all food preparation stages, ensuring that each dish meets our rigorous quality and taste standards.
- Manages leftover foods correctly; cover, label, date, and accurately store according to company standards.
- Adhere strictly to food safety and sanitation regulations, maintaining a clean and organized kitchen workspace.
- Embrace opportunities for skill development and learning, working collaboratively with the team to continually improve culinary techniques and knowledge.
- Maintain uniform and personal grooming in compliance with appearance standards.
- Additional job duties as assigned.
REQUIREMENTS & QUALIFICATIONS
- At least one (1) year previous kitchen experience preferred
- High school diploma or equivalent preferred
- Must possess a service orientation – actively looking for ways to help others.
- Will work for extended periods without sitting
- The nature of the work may be strenuous, and the work environment may be warm
- Required to lift and move heavy items such as cases of provisions and large containers of prepared foods
- Will be required to be available for work on all major holidays
- Must meet minimum state age requirements
